Potassium permanganate on heating at 513 K gives a product which is
Select the correct option:
A
paramagnetic and colourless
B
diamagnetic and green
C
diamagnetic and colourless
D
paramagnetic and green

Solution
$$
2 \mathrm{KMnO}_4 \xrightarrow[200^{\circ} \mathrm{C}]{\Delta} \mathrm{K}_2 \mathrm{MnO}_{\text {Green }}+\underset{\text { Black }}{\mathrm{MnO}_2}+\mathrm{O}_2
$$
In $\mathrm{K}_2 \mathrm{MnO}_4$, manganese oxidation state is +6 and hence it has one unpaired $\mathrm{e}^{-}$.
